A woman views a window display of a Just Cavalli boutique in downtown Milan February 26, 2009. Designer label Gianfranco Ferre has been put into special administration under the weight of financial pressure, along with its owner IT Holding, just a day before the label launches its new womenswear collection. Besides Ferre, IT Holding also owns the Malo and Exte brands and its Ittierre unit distributes for Cavalli and Versace lines. On Wednesday, Roberto Cavalli cancelled his Just Cavalli line show because of the uncertainty surrounding IT Holding. REUTERS/Chris Helgren (ITALY)

British Agriculture Minister Douglas Hogg (R) speaks during a press conference at the end of the extraordinary European Union Agriculture Ministers three-day meeting in Luxembourg April 3 during which the ministers agreed on a plan to combat the so-called mad cow disease without setting a date for lifting the ban on British beef. Hogg attacked the failure to lift the ban, which he said was unjustified and not based on sound scientific analysis
